1976 Ford Torino vs. 2008 Nissan Qashqai

To start off, 2008 Nissan Qashqai is newer by 32 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Ford Torino.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Ford Torino would be higher. At 4,090 cc (6 cylinders), 1976 Ford Torino is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Nissan Qashqai (148 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 53 more horse power than 1976 Ford Torino. (95 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Nissan Qashqai should accelerate faster than 1976 Ford Torino.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1976 Ford Torino weights approximately 78 kg more than 2008 Nissan Qashqai.

Because 2008 Nissan Qashqai is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1976 Ford Torino.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Nissan Qashqai will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Nissan Qashqai (320 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 75 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Ford Torino. (245 Nm @ 1600 RPM). This means 2008 Nissan Qashqai will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Ford Torino.

Compare all specifications:

1976 Ford Torino 2008 Nissan Qashqai
Make Ford Nissan
Model Torino Qashqai
Year Released 1976 2008
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4090 cc 1994 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 95 HP 148 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 245 Nm 320 Nm
Torque RPM 1600 RPM 2000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 93.5 mm 84 mm
Engine Stroke Size 99.3 mm 90 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 8.0:1 16.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1650 kg 1572 kg
Vehicle Length 5470 mm 4320 mm
Vehicle Width 2020 mm 1790 mm
Vehicle Height 1340 mm 1610 mm
Wheelbase Size 2760 mm 2640 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 87 L 65 L
